+1 to this, I would really love to be able to take the current time range in one dashboard and apply to another dashboard.
What I do now is I go to the source dashboard, open the time picker, select the from string, paste it in the destination dashboard. Repeat for the "to" value. This requires switching back and forth between the dashboards and making sure I'm copy-pasting the correct values in the correct fields.
The ideal solution would be to click something in the source dashboard that copies the value to the "clipboard" like "copy panel" does ("clipboard" in quotes because I suspect Grafana is not actually copying to the clipboard) and press a hot key in the destination dashboard (not even open the time picker) and have the time range updated to match.
